26.Sep.2001
Markus Lunk (E-Mail)


Blittersoft sold to Virtual Programming Ltd. (update)
Blittersoft has been bought out by Virtual Programming Ltd. As a result, VP will assume all rights to the product range owned or distributed by Blittersoft, as well as carrying other Amiga products. VP will be supporting both the Classic Amiga and new Amiga markets. All existing Blittersoft customers will be supported by VP and further development will continue.

25.Sep.2001
Richard Körber (ANF)


Tool: Identify-Update with AmigaXL-Support
The Identify-package is now available in version 13.0. New is the AmigaXL support. The library does not only convert Guru- and Zorroboard IDs into a readable format, it also displays several data about the used system. Added tools like ListExp are very useful to create bugreports. Identify can be used by Assembler, C, Basic, Pascal, E, and ARexx and from the Installer. (ps) (Translation: gf)

24.Sep.2001
DCE (ANF)


DCE: VISIONARY Software for GREX 1200/ 4000 and BT 878 WINTV
Visionary is some kind of a remote control with a modern graphical interface. It gives access to the wide range of possibilities of the Visual Reality System. With it you can use modern TV/Video PCI-devices with the interface you prefer.

Visionary is made of modules. It supports a greate variety of chips and tuners. Support for new devices is easy to implement. Topicaly Visionary supports the following chips and tuners:
  • BT878
  • BT879
  • BT848
  • Conexant Fusion 878a
  • Conexant Fusion 879
  • Microtune Tuner
  • Philips Tuner
Visionary is not only easy to use but also skinable. You are not only able to watch TV on your Workebnch, Visionary also offers a cool way to do it. Additional information is available at the title link. (ps) (Translation: sk)

Eyetech: Information about the AmigaOne
Alan Redhouse, Eyetech, posted some statements about the AmigaOne regarding AmigaOS 4.0 and the boot sequence on the AmigaOne mailing list.

«1. OS4.0 is based on OS3.9 which does need 3.1 ROMs

2. Backwards engineering/testing for OS3.0 compatibility would add weeks onto the already late OS4.0

3. Of course some of this stuff can be put in flashrom/hard disk but this would require a hugh effort in retesting/linking bits of code from various sources adding further to the cost/delay of OS4.0.

4. As I have said several times before on this list the boot sequence for the A1/OS4.0 is:

PPC boots from flash ROM & initialises A1 main board, including any A1 graphics and any available A1 board boot devices (HD, CDROM, SCSI, USB, etc. drivers) PPC loads 68K emulator from flash rom and executes an emulator reset Emulator executes A1200 boot sequence which looks round for boot devices (A1200 HD, FD, PCMCIA & A1 HD, CDROM, SCSI, USB etc) Emulator boots OS4.0 from the highest priority boot device.

5. From OS4.2 the bootstrap loader (& main drivers) will be in the A1 flash ROM and the 68k emulator will only look on the A1 board for boot devices (inc USB floppies, CDROM's etc etc)

Hope this helps

Alan" - Eyetech» (sd) (Translation: mj)

Music: ProStationAudio Millenium
September 2001: ProStationAudio Millenium, T8 and Remix compatible with SoundBlaster PCI boards.
ProStationAudio is successfully working with Creative's SoundBlaster PCI boards installed on Mediator busboards, under AmigaOS.

The software has just passed tests at an audio production facility, under daily working conditions. The test setup includes a Mediator PCI busboard, SoundBlaster 128 PCI, and VooDoo graphic card for displaying the ultra-hi-res PSA GUI.

Mediator 1200 PCI busboard

Audio hardware is accessed via AHI, drivers for additional Creative's models are due soon (SoundBlaster Live! to start with) by the busboard makers.

Elbox, makers of Mediator, confirm also that the PCI busboard supports installing two PCI graphic cards. ProStationAudio can take advantage of two display cards (and two monitors) for increased productivity. This feature, already supported for Zorro graphic cards, is now available also for PCI boards.

ProStationAudio is the reference audio editing/mastering software for AmigaOS. With this new developemnt on PCI hardware the range of supported hardware now includes:
  • Draco
  • Amiga with one or two CPU, up to two graphic cards, two monitors and any AHI-compatible audio card or stock audio chip. Graphic and audio cards can be on Zorro or PCI busses.
ProStationAudio supports also non-AHI pro cards such as the SoundStagePro DSP and provides direct access to NewTek Flyer, Sunrize Studio16 and Digidesign SD audio files, beside standard Amiga, Apple, Windows and Unix audio files includig MP3.

Informations on other PCI busboard options, such as the G-Rex specific for PPC accelerators owners, will be published as soon as audio drivers will be released by hardware makers. ProStationAudio is fully hardware independent and will work with any audio board, PCI or Zorro, provided AHI drivers are available from hardware vendors. (ps) (Translation: rh)
